1. Title: "The Birth of a Legend: Production Development Hawker Siddeley Nimrod XV228". This image showcases the Production Development Hawker Siddeley Nimrod, registration number XV228, during its formative years. This aircraft, a significant milestone in aviation history, was a crucial stage in the development of the iconic Nimrod maritime patrol and reconnaissance aircraft, which later entered the esteemed ranks of the Royal Air Force (RAF). The Nimrod program, initiated in the late 1960s, aimed to replace the aging Shackleton fleet with a more advanced, versatile, and capable maritime patrol and reconnaissance aircraft. The XV228, as one of the early production development models, underwent rigorous testing and evaluation to ensure it met the demanding requirements of the RAF and the British Ministry of Defence. The Nimrod's distinctive appearance, with its large radomes and extended fuselage, is evident in this photograph. The aircraft's advanced systems, including its Maritime Patrol and Surveillance System (MPSS), were designed to detect and track submarines, surface vessels, and aircraft, making it an indispensable asset for maritime security and surveillance. The successful completion of the production development phase paved the way for the RAF to induct the Nimrod into its fleet. The aircraft's impressive capabilities served the RAF with distinction for decades, playing a vital role in various military operations and peacekeeping missions around the world.
